Digital People examines the ways in which technology inevitably push us into new and different level of humanity. As scientists make use of nanotechnology, molecular biology, artificial intelligence, and materials science, they learn how to create beings that move, think, and look like people. Others are routinely using sophisticated surgical techniques to implant computer chips and medical device spending into our bodies, designing fully functional man-made body parts, and linking human brains with computers to make people healthier, smarter, and more powerful.
